Eryndor Travertine Pendant Lamp — pebble stone, exposed bulb, braided cord. A sculpted travertine pebble — egg-shaped, fossil-textured, warm cream — suspended above a fully exposed Edison bulb on a braided brown cord. A single turned walnut wood sphere sits between cord and stone, a quiet detail that gives the composition its handcrafted signature. The Eryndor is the inverse of a conventional pendant: where most shades conceal the bulb, this one reveals it — the filament becoming part of the aesthetic, the stone floating above as a counterpoint of natural weight. A playful, poetic object suited to bedside pendants, reading corners, kitchen islands, and anywhere a single point of warm light is the intention. Form & Detail Left: size diagram · Right: travertine surface character (your piece will differ) Material Anatomy — Top to Bottom Three elements compose the Eryndor Braided cord Dark brown textile braid — 59″ adjustable Walnut wood sphere Single turned walnut bead — artisanal pivot point Yellow travertine pebble Hand-carved egg form — each piece unique Exposed bulb E26 / E27 — Edison filament recommended Yellow Travertine — formed by nature, unrepeatable by craft Yellow travertine is a sedimentary limestone formed over millennia through mineral-rich spring deposits. The porous cavities, fossil inclusions, amber veins, and surface colour are determined entirely by geological conditions. Every Eryndor pebble will differ from the display images and from every other piece. This is the inherent character of natural stone. Size Tap to enlarge Single size ∅ 3.1″ × H 9.4″ Dia 8 cm × H 24 cm (stone element only) 59″ braided cord — adjustable, extendable on request Materials: Yellow Travertine, Walnut Wood, Metal Bulb & Light Source E26 (US/CA) or E27 (EU/AU) — bulb not included The Eryndor is designed around an exposed bulb — the bulb is fully visible and is a core part of the aesthetic. An Edison filament globe bulb (G25 / G30, warm white 2200–2700 K) is strongly recommended: the amber-glowing filament spiral pairs naturally with the warm travertine pebble and braided cord, completing the lamp’s artisanal, organic character. A standard LED bulb will work electrically but will not produce the same visual quality as an Edison filament. For best results choose a globe-shaped E26/E27 Edison at 4–6W. Guide to E26 and E27 bulb selection → Use an Edison filament bulb — the bulb is visible Unlike shaded pendants, the Eryndor has no cover over the bulb. A standard frosted LED will look out of place and produce an overly bright, flat light. An Edison globe filament bulb at 2200–2700 K is the intended pairing — it completes the composition. Cluster for a bedside or reading corner installation Hung at two different drop heights beside a bed or over a reading chair, a pair of Eryndor pendants creates a sculptural asymmetric composition without requiring symmetry. Each stone’s unique character makes no two lamps look identical even when hung together — that variation is part of the appeal.
